5.6 Web Passwords
The password on the web client for the admin account and user account should be changed to something
other than the default passwords. The process is the same for both the admin account and the user account,
just click on the button next to the account of the password to change. To change either the admin account
password or the user account password, use the following steps:
1. Click on the button next to the account to edit.
2. A new window will appear in the middle of the
screen. Type the new password in both of the fields
and then click the button to save the new
password.
5.7 Reset Unit
If a problem should ever arise where the unit has locked up, or malfunctioned in some manner, it is possible to
perform a soft reset from the web client. A soft reset will reboot the unit and hopefully take care of any previous
problems the unit was exhibiting. A soft reset will not change any setting. To perform a soft reset, use the
following steps:
1. Click the “Reset Unit” hyperlink under the “Reset Unit” heading.
2. A new dialog box will appear asking “Are
you sure that you want to reset the unit?”
Click the button to reset the
unit.
Caution: Resetting the unit is a service affecting event and service will be interrupted while the unit is
rebooting.
3. A progress bar will appear on the screen as the unit is resetting. It may take up to 5 minutes for the unit
to restart depending on the configuration.
4. Once the unit has restarted the web client will be redirected back to the login page for the unit.
